Each year, CEDA surveys members and the policy community to identify the main challenges facing Australian business and governments.
The results play an important role in developing CEDA's research and policy agenda and options for government.
The Big Issues survey aims to capture a snapshot of the business community’s views on the critical policy choices ahead.
In addition to benchmarking questions on policy priorities such as international competitiveness and tax reform, this year the survey also focuses on the service sector, disruption and welfare.
